How to survive the flight to Dipaculao?
We’ve got the lowdown on how to make your flight a pleasant experience. Follow our tips and tricks and you’ll be speeding through the airport and enjoying Dipaculao in next to no time.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• It’s simple — first, pack your passport, travel documents, cash and medications. Next, you’ll want some extra in-flight entertainment to while away the time. A juicy novel and a laptop filled with your favorite shows are some terrific options. If you plan to take a quick snooze, a comfy neck pillow and a pair of earplugs will also be useful. Finally, find room for a few toiletry items to ensure you step off the plane feeling fresh as a daisy.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of prohibited items can differ between airlines, the general guide to follow is avoid carrying anything sharp, flammable or explosive. This includes things like tools, metal cutlery, fireworks and fuel. Sporting equipment like ice skates, and objects that could harm passengers, such as pepper spray and firearms, can’t come on board with you either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Your number one priority is to feel as comfortable as possible. Layer up with loose, breathable clothing and don’t forget to pack a cardigan in case it gets cold in the cabin. Opt for flat, well-fitting shoes as your feet may swell during the journey. Leave the stilettos and chunky boots in your luggage.
  • The result of lengthy periods of inactivity, DVT (deep vein thrombosis) is a condition that can affect passengers during long-haul flights. But the good news is there are proven ways to reduce the risk of developing it. Stay well hydrated, walk up and down the aisles as much as you can and wear compression socks or tights.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Dipaculao?
It’s all about being organized. We’ve compiled some helpful hints for a hassle-free trip through airport security. Look out Dipaculao, here you come:

  • Be sure to keep your boarding pass and ID close by. They’re the first things you’ll be asked to show at airport security.
  • Time to strip down. Well kind of. Your jacket, belt, keys and other contents of your pockets, like your headphones, will be required to go through the X-ray machine. Make your life easier by removing them before your turn.
  • All electronic gadgets, including your phone and laptop, are also required to be scanned.
  • Any liquids or gels, such as shampoo or hairspray, that you want to bring on board must be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ters). Also, they all must fit inside a quart-size (one liter), clear zip-close bag.
  • The right choice of footwear can save you a few precious minutes. Hiking or heavy-style boots are often required to be removed and X-rayed separately. Slip-on sneakers usually aren’t.
  • Avoid taking prohibited items in your carry-on bag. If you have any sharp or pointed objects, pack them safely away in your checked luggage. They won’t be allowed on board and will be confiscated.
